I think it was a great story. Some people mod cars, some people want to mod cars (but can't aford to/don't know how/are afraid to), and some people are fine with stock cars. Hey, whatever floats your boat. For those that do... or want to... it's good to keep some perspective on the pros (speed, bragging rights, etc) and the cons (exploding cars, cars that add to your danger of an accident, etc.)
Me and an old roommate used to be pretty competetive with motorcycles. One day I got a brand new bike that was 100 times better than his in all aspects. Needless to say, he found it necessary to dump $3k into his bike to blow me off the road. He probably bought his bike used for $6k. My new bike was around $10k. One of his mods happened to be some trick brake rotors and calipers that he installed himself. Well, the test run bucked him off onto the street at a measly 20mph and managed to total the bike. Imagine his surprise when his now $9k bike was only worth about $5k to his insurance company.
And what about these engineers that make these cars? They can't be morons can they? Probably had a few good ideas that combined together with the end result as your car (or bike) and changing things all *****-nilly can't be a good idea.
